Hybrid APFC Panels from Domain Powers combine Static VAR Generators (SVG) with thyristor-switched capacitor banks, delivering a next-generation solution for dynamic power factor correction and active harmonic compensation. These advanced power factor correction panels are specifically engineered for industrial and commercial facilities facing challenges such as fluctuating reactive power demand, high harmonic distortion, and rapid load changes.
By integrating SVG technology with thyristor-controlled capacitors, the system ensures precise, ultra-fast reactive power compensation while actively eliminating harmonics from the electrical network. This results in improved power quality, higher energy efficiency, reduced electricity bills, and full compliance with IEEE 519 and IEC 61000 harmonic standards.

🔹 Key Features of Domain Powers Hybrid APFC PanelsDual Compensation Technology – Combines Static VAR Generator (SVG) for harmonic mitigation and thyristor-switched capacitor banks for rapid reactive power correction.
Ultra-Fast Response Time – <20 milliseconds switching ensures stability during dynamic load variations.
Active Harmonic Filtering – Mitigates harmonics up to the 50th order, ensuring compliance with IEEE 519 / IEC 61000 standards.
Load Balancing Capability – Provides phase-wise current balancing, reducing neutral currents and improving system reliability.
High Power Quality & Stability – Maintains power factor close to unity, reduces voltage fluctuations, and prevents power penalties.
Modular & Scalable Design – Expandable APFC + SVG architecture to meet future load growth and site-specific demands.
Smart Real-Time Monitoring – Equipped with digital APFC relay, touchscreen HMI, event logging, MODBUS / RS-485, and optional cloud monitoring.
Global Standard Compliance – Designed and tested as per IEEE 519, IEC 61000, and IS 13529 for reliable performance.
Low Maintenance Operation – No mechanical switching parts, ensuring longer service life and higher reliability.
Customized kVAR Ratings – Available in multiple kVAR capacities, voltage ratings, and configurations for industrial and commercial applications.
